示例#1
0
        public IActionResult EliminarItemPlan(int id)
        {
            var service  = new ItemPlanService(_unitOfWork, _planAccionRepository, _itemPlanRepository, _plazoAperturaRepository);
            var response = service.EliminarItem(id);

            return(Ok(response));
        }
示例#2
0
        public void PuedoEliminarItemPlan()
        {
            var plan = PlanAccionMother.CreatePlanAccion();

            _planAccionRepository.Add(plan);
            _dbContext.SaveChanges();
            var plazo        = PlazoAperturaMother.CreatePlazoApertura("123313");
            var plazoRequest = new PlazoAperturaRequest("123313", plazo.FechaInicio, plazo.FechaFin);

            _plazoAperturaService.CrearPlazoApertura(plazoRequest).Message.Should().Be("El plazo fue correctamente ingresado");
            var request = new ItemPlanRequest(1, "Se describe aqui", "Se describe lo que se hizo", "loquesea/dir");

            _itemPlanService.RegistrarItem(request);
            var response = _itemPlanService.EliminarItem(1);

            response.Message.Should().Be("Se elimino el item");
        }